Group Exercise Class Program
The Group Exercise Class Program sponsored by the Campus Recreation Department strives to provide participants with quality instructor-led classes. All adult instructors hold certifications for the classes they teach and have developed a great reputation across the University for challenging classes. For instructor biographical information please go to Campus Recreation Staff page.
Peer-led classes are also offered that provide great student leadership opportunities. Past class offerings have included: Belly Dancing, Old School Aerobics, Water Aerobics, and Dance for Exercise. The Campus Recreation Department encourages interested students to present class ideas. All student instructors are asked to audition by leading a demonstration class prior to becoming part of the regular class offerings for the semester.
